A bill establishing a $1 billion annual fund for beach renovations and other storm risk management initiatives was presented by U.S. Representative Jeff Van Drew on Tuesday.Rep. Laura Gillen, D-N.Y., and Van Drew, R-2nd, presented the bill, which would be financed by offshore oil and gas leases.During the bill’s announcement, Van Drew stated, “My bipartisan Coastal Trust Fund Act creates a stable and long-term funding source for coastal storm risk control initiatives like beach replenishment.
